Pitfalls of therapies targeting the nitric oxide signaling pathway in heart failure with preserved ejection fraction.

Loeb SA; Tharp DL; Zawieja SD; Pal S; Abbate A; Isakson BE · 2026 · Journal of cardiovascular pharmacology

Abstract (excerpt)

Over 30 million individuals globally are afflicted with heart failure with preserved ejection fraction (HFpEF). Despite this substantial figure, treatment options for HFpEF remain limited. This is largely attributed to the variability in…
